Output 76b73d96536ef15b83d7c9fdf53a6a304327176a9ebf050f6db0432b32b4cf36:0

value
5968028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d70d34c1c68219aabb023007abbf5949b9847d8 OP_EQUAL
address
37HtJVPTTSeNV92Qzi47ZgK4eyyhNUDvib
transaction
76b73d96536ef15b83d7c9fdf53a6a304327176a9ebf050f6db0432b32b4cf36
spent
true